Karnivore
08-04-2004, 01:18 AM
I've had some success with broken pins like that. Take a pin, or other extremely pointy/sharp tool, and carefully scratch away a bit of the silicon. Tin your wire, get it in place and put some heat on it. Its pretty tough to get a strong solder joint doing it this way so attaching the wire to the board with Silicon, hot glue, or similar will help strenghten it. If you pre-position, and secure, it will also help you get a conductive joint..
